Q: Why do builds on the Harlock agents intermittently fail signature checks?

A: The Harlock pool drifts up to ninety seconds because its NTP source, the Vintermere relay, throttles under load. Signed artifacts produced during skew windows appear future-dated and are rejected by the Quillgate verifier. Support should first confirm skew with the agent status page, then resync. If resync requires unlocking the time-admin account, authenticate with the recovery passphrase below before proceeding.

vault phrase of yaguf-hahaf = druath-holix

Hey Tavi,

Quick note before you review the Hookline PR: retries are now capped at five attempts with exponential backoff starting at 2s, and we drop the delivery after 24 hours total. Duplicate suppression uses the event ID, so partners on the Brinwell side won't see double-fires even if their endpoint flaps. For manual replay testing against the sandbox, authenticate each request with the bearer token below.

portal login ticket: eyJhbGciOiJIUzI1NiIsInR5cCI6IkpXVCJ9.eyJzdWIiOiIT3gc55ZJ4cIn0.vDbvOqvtOY3N

# Veilgate — password reset flow revamp (release 2.7)
# Release manager: this build replaces the legacy reset links with signed
# one-time tokens. The mailer config above is unchanged; only the signing
# configuration below is new. The token signer reads its credential at boot
# and will abort if it is missing. The signing credential is set on the
# following line.

vault entry, tawig-tahof: RELAY_SECRET8=92384cd5